The Shower Can Carry More of the Hotel Experience
Delta’s H2Okinetic shower technology shapes water into a controlled
spray pattern intended to increase perceived coverage and warmth.
For hospitality projects, this can help designers create a more
memorable shower without relying only on very high flow rates.
Hotel Renegade illustrates the design side of this approach. ESG
Architecture & Design used modern Delta fixtures against warm wood,
stone and industrial materials, allowing plumbing hardware to become
part of the property’s visual identity.

Proximity & H2Optics for Touchless Hospitality
Delta Commercial’s Proximity technology turns the faucet body into
the sensing field, while H2Optics uses infrared sensing for
hands-free operation. Both platforms are designed for busy facilities
where reliability, vandal resistance and maintenance accessibility matter.
Proximity systems now offer expanded power configurations and updated
electronics intended to improve performance around electrical noise
and power fluctuations. This makes the technology relevant to hotel
lobbies, restaurants, ballrooms, spas and conference facilities.
Sensor range, power architecture, mixing strategy and below-deck
service access should be reviewed before hotel-wide standardization.

Specify for the Renovation After the Renovation
Hotels rarely remain visually unchanged throughout the life of the
plumbing rough-in. Delta’s MultiChoice valve strategy can help simplify
later shower trim changes where compatible products are used, while its
professional and BIM libraries support documentation during initial design.
Project teams should verify cartridge access, valve compatibility,
finish availability, WaterSense status, accessible operation,
spare-parts planning and commercial warranty terms before final approval.
